EV-to-FCF is calculated as enterprise value divided by its free cash flow. As of today, Citigroup's Enterprise Value is $86,248.00 Mil. Citigroup's Free Cash Flow for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Dec. 2023 was $-79,999.00 Mil. Therefore, Citigroup's EV-to-FCF for today is -1.08.

EV-to-FCF is a valuation multiple that allows analysts and investors to compare stocks, preferably in the same sector or industry. This important multiple is often used in conjunction with, or as an alternative to, the PE Ratio to determine the fair market value of a company.

Enterprise Value is used because it is a more complete measure in reflecting how much an investor pays when buying a company. Free Cash Flow is an important financial metric because it represents the actual amount of cash at a company's disposal. Companies with a low EV-to-FCF ratio, combined with a strong balance sheet are generally considered as undervalued.

Citigroup is a global financial-services company doing business in more than 100 countries and jurisdictions. Citigroup's operations are organized into two primary segments: the institutional clients group and the personal banking and wealth-management group. The bank's primary services include cross-border banking needs for multinational corporates, investment banking and trading, and credit card services in the United States.
